Geotextiles
What are Geotextiles?
Geotextiles are synthetic fabrics used in civil engineering to supply answers for separation, reinforcement, filtration, and drainage. They can be found in numerous kinds, including woven, non-woven, and knitted fabrics.

Geomembranes
What are Geomembranes?
Geomembranes are artificial membranes made use of like a barrier to stop the movement of liquids or gases in environmental and civil engineering projects. They are often made from high-density polyethylene (HDPE) or other polymers.

HDPE Elements
What on earth is HDPE?
High-density polyethylene (HDPE) is a flexible plastic noted for its significant energy-to-density ratio, making it well suited for different apps, which includes geomembranes, pipes, and sheets.
